NRIs can claim Section 80C deductions for: LIC premium, ELSS investments made in India, home loan principal on India property and PPF contributions (if existing account, no new PPF for NRIs). NRIs cannot claim 80D for health insurance from foreign insurer. FilingPro handles NRI returns with all applicable deductions.
Filing ITR after July 31 (before December 31) attracts Section 234F late fee of ₹5,000 (income above ₹5 lakh) or ₹1,000 (income ≤ ₹5 lakh). Additionally, you lose the right to carry forward losses (except house property loss). After December 31, only updated return (ITR-U) is available with 25-50% additional tax.

Form 10E is mandatory when claiming Section 89(1) relief on salary arrears received in the current year. This relief prevents paying excess tax on lump-sum arrear receipts by spreading the income over the years to which it relates. Form 10E must be filed on the IT portal BEFORE filing the ITR, otherwise the claim is disallowed.
Dividends are taxable in the hands of the recipient at applicable slab rates from FY 2020-21. TDS of 10% is deducted on dividends above ₹5,000 from Indian companies. Foreign dividends are taxable at slab rate. FilingPro ensures all dividend income is correctly reported with TDS credit in the ITR.
Old regime allows deductions (80C, 80D, HRA, home loan interest) but has higher slab rates. New regime (default from FY 2023-24) has lower rates with limited deductions (only standard deduction ₹75,000 and employer NPS). FilingPro computes both and recommends the regime that results in lower tax for each client.
Section 44AD allows small businesses (turnover up to ₹3 crore with 95%+ digital receipts or ₹2 crore otherwise) to declare 8% (6% for digital receipts) of turnover as income without maintaining books. Section 44ADA allows professionals (receipts up to ₹75 lakh) to declare 50% of receipts as income.
Yes — you can pay rent to parents and claim HRA exemption. The rent must be actually paid (preferably by bank transfer), a rent agreement must exist, and your parents must declare the rental income in their ITR. If annual rent exceeds ₹1 lakh, parent's PAN must be quoted. FilingPro structures this correctly.
Section 87A provides a tax rebate of up to ₹12,500 if total taxable income does not exceed ₹5 lakh under the old regime, and ₹25,000 if income does not exceed ₹7 lakh under the new regime (from FY 2023-24). If eligible, your entire tax liability is waived. FilingPro always checks and claims 87A rebate.
The due date for filing ITR for individuals (non-audit cases) is July 31 of the Assessment Year. For audit cases, it is October 31. Filing after July 31 but before December 31 attracts a late fee of ₹5,000 under Section 234F (₹1,000 if income ≤ ₹5 lakh). After December 31, only ITR-U (updated return) is available.

AIS (Annual Information Statement) is a comprehensive statement showing all financial transactions — TDS, SFT data (property, mutual funds, dividends), foreign remittances, advance tax. Form 26AS shows only TDS and advance tax. AIS is broader and must be verified before ITR filing to prevent notices.
Income tax notices include: 139(9) defective return, 143(1)(a) intimation for adjustments, 143(2) scrutiny selection, 148 reassessment and 271(1)(c) penalty. Each has a specific response timeline. Section 24(b) allows deduction of home loan interest — up to ₹2 lakh per year for self-occupied property (construction completed within 5 years of loan). For let-out property, full interest is allowed as deduction. Pre-EMI interest is deductible in 5 equal instalments after construction completion.
You can file belated returns (within the assessment year) and updated returns (ITR-U within 2 years from end of AY) for previous years. Updated returns require payment of 25% (within 1 year) or 50% (within 2 years) additional tax on incremental tax amount. FilingPro helps clients regularise all pending years.
